  2. 12. Development of ADAPT-based tracers for radionuclide molecular imaging of cancer

    Author : Javad Garousi; Vladimir Tolmachev; Tony Lahoutte;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: ADAPT; scaffold protein; albumin-binding domain ABD ; Affinity protein; HER2; radionuclide molecular imaging;

    Abstract : ABD-Derived Affinity Proteins (ADAPTs) is a novel class of small engineered scaffold proteins based on albumin-binding domain (ABD) of streptococcal protein G. High affinity ADAPT  binders against various therapeutic targets can be selected. READ MORE

  5. 15. Engineering strategies for ABD-derived affinity proteins for therapeutic and diagnostic applications

    Author : Mikael Åstrand; Sophia Hober; John Löfblom; Larry Gold; KTH; []
    Keywords : M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; ABD; ADAPT; Protein G; ERBB2; ERBB3; Directed evolution; phage display; staphylococcal display; bispecific; Bioteknologi; Biotechnology;

    Abstract : Small stable protein domains are attractive scaffolds for engineering affinity proteins due to their high tolerance to mutagenesis without loosing structural integrity. The albuminbinding domain is a 5 kDa three-helix bundle derived from the bacterial receptor Protein G with low-nanomolar affinity to albumin. READ MORE
